Output 3161f40e399b167eda7d621365923b07b11065a241a11d3ab0aa54dd40db528e:67

value
17886
script pubkey
OP_0 OP_PUSHBYTES_20 e852105201ca5e2eff4b763e81693ad51adbf78f
address
bc1qapfpq5spef0zal6twclgz6f665ddhau0e4x9hx
transaction
3161f40e399b167eda7d621365923b07b11065a241a11d3ab0aa54dd40db528e